Facebook pixel
>Blog>Ciência de Dados
Ciência de Dados

Engenharia de Dados ETL: Explorando a Transformação e Carga de Dados na Engenharia de Dados

Engenharia de Dados ETL: Importância da Transformação e Carga de Dados Descubra tudo sobre a Engenharia de Dados ETL, que se concentra na extração, transformação e carga de dados.

O que é Engenharia de Dados ETL?

A Engenharia de Dados ETL é uma área da ciência da computação que se concentra na Extração, Transformação e Carga de dados (daí o acrônimo ETL). Essa disciplina é fundamental para lidar com grandes volumes de informações e garantir que os dados sejam corretamente processados, organizados e disponibilizados para análises e tomada de decisões. Neste contexto, a Engenharia de Dados ETL desempenha um papel crucial no desenvolvimento de sistemas e infraestruturas capazes de lidar com os desafios inerentes à manipulação de dados.

Explorando a Transformação de Dados na Engenharia de Dados ETL

A transformação de dados desempenha um papel fundamental na Engenharia de Dados ETL. É nessa etapa que os dados brutos são modificados e preparados para posterior análise. Existem várias técnicas e abordagens que podem ser aplicadas durante o processo de transformação de dados, dependendo das necessidades específicas do projeto.

Uma das técnicas mais comuns é a limpeza de dados

Onde valores ausentes, inconsistências e erros são identificados e tratados. Por exemplo, é possível remover registros duplicados, padronizar formatos de datas e corrigir erros de digitação. Além disso, a transformação de dados também envolve a normalização, agregação e enriquecimento das informações. Isso significa que os dados são organizados em uma estrutura coerente, somando-se valores, calculando médias e adicionando informações complementares.

Outra técnica poderosa na transformação de dados é a aplicação de regras e lógicas de negócio

Isso permite que sejam executadas tarefas específicas, como classificação, filtragem e segmentação dos dados. Essas regras podem ser desenvolvidas utilizando linguagens de programação ou ferramentas específicas para a Engenharia de Dados ETL. Dessa forma, os dados podem ser adaptados às necessidades de análise e visualização posterior.

A Importância da Carga de Dados na Engenharia de Dados ETL

A carga de dados é uma etapa crítica na Engenharia de Dados ETL, pois é durante esse processo que os dados transformados são armazenados em um local apropriado para acesso e análise posterior. Uma carga de dados bem-sucedida garante que as informações estejam disponíveis quando necessário, permitindo consultas rápidas e eficientes.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

Existem diferentes abordagens para a carga de dados, dependendo do volume e dos requisitos do projeto. Uma opção comum é o uso de data warehouses, que são estruturas de armazenamento otimizadas para a análise de grandes conjuntos de dados. Outra abordagem é a inserção dos dados transformados em um sistema de banco de dados relacional ou não relacional, permitindo uma recuperação eficiente dos dados com base em consultas específicas.

Além disso, a carga de dados também pode envolver a implementação de processos de extração incremental, onde apenas os dados modificados desde a última carga são atualizados. Isso é especialmente útil quando se lida com grandes volumes de informações, evitando a necessidade de recarregar todos os dados a cada atualização.

Ferramentas e tecnologias utilizadas na Engenharia de Dados ETL

Para a realização eficiente da Engenharia de Dados ETL, são utilizadas diversas ferramentas e tecnologias. Essas soluções auxiliam na extração, transformação e carga de dados, facilitando o trabalho dos profissionais da área.

Algumas das ferramentas mais populares são:

1. Apache Spark:

Uma plataforma de processamento distribuído que oferece suporte à ETL e análise de dados em escala.

2. Talend:

Uma suíte de ferramentas de integração de dados que fornece recursos abrangentes de ETL.

3. Microsoft SQL Server Integration Services (SSIS):

Uma plataforma da Microsoft para criação de pacotes de ETL em ambientes Windows.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ada

4. Informatica PowerCenter:

Uma solução corporativa de ETL que permite o desenvolvimento e execução de fluxos de trabalho complexos.

Essas são apenas algumas das muitas opções disponíveis no mercado. A escolha da ferramenta certa depende das necessidades específicas do projeto, dos requisitos de desempenho e do orçamento disponível.

Engenharia de Dados ETL: Explorando a Transformação e Carga de Dados na Engenharia de Dados

Por meio da Engenharia de Dados ETL, é possível extrair, transformar e carregar dados de forma eficiente, tornando-os prontos para Análise e tomada de decisões. A transformação de dados desempenha um papel crucial nesse processo, permitindo a organização, limpeza e enriquecimento dos dados brutos. Além disso, a correta carga dos dados em um local apropriado garante a disponibilidade e o acesso rápido às informações necessárias.

A utilização de ferramentas e tecnologias adequadas também é essencial para o sucesso da Engenharia de Dados ETL. Plataformas como o Apache Spark, Talend, Microsoft SQL Server Integration Services e Informatica PowerCenter oferecem recursos avançados de ETL, facilitando e agilizando os processos.

Em resumo, a Engenharia de Dados ETL desempenha um papel fundamental na gestão de grandes volumes de informações. Por meio da extração, transformação e carga de dados, é possível obter insights valiosos e tomar decisões embasadas em uma base sólida de dados.

A Awari é a melhor plataforma para aprender tecnologia no Brasil.

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ira.

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ada Aprenda uma nova língua na maior escola de idiomas do mundo!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a. Quero estudar na Fluency
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ada
Nossa metodologia de ensino tem eficiência comprovada

Aprenda uma nova língua na maior escola de idioma do mundo!

Conquiste a fluência no idioma que sempre sonhou com uma solução de ensino completa.

+ 400 mil alunos

Método validado

Aulas

Ao vivo e gravadas

+ 1000 horas

Duração dos cursos

Certificados

Reconhecido pelo mercado

Quero estudar na Fluency

Sobre o autor

A melhor plataforma para aprender tecnologia no Brasil

A Awari é a melhor maneira de aprender tecnologia no Brasil.
Faça parte e tenha acesso a cursos com aulas ao vivo e mentorias individuais com os melhores profissionais do mercado.